A Brief History of Time was a book written by Professor Stephen Hawking. The Doctor had a copy in the TARDIS library. (PROSE: Fear of the Dark, PROSE: Zagreus)

Bernice Summerfield read A Brief History of Time in the TARDIS after the Garvond had been defeated. (PROSE: The Dimension Riders)

Chris Cwej read A Brief History of Time after his encounter with the Carnival Queen; he thought it was a children's book. (PROSE: The Death of Art)
